How will rural neighbourhoods be considered in the implementation of CDF?
As a result of the priority criteria employed, rural neighbourhoods did not score high in the list of neighbourhoods to benefit from Community Development at this time. Given the importance of the rural neighbourhood perspective, an ongoing commitment will be made to include/engage the City’s Rural Affairs office and CHRCs of rural communities in planning and future CDF implementation.
